My work explores the way light, motion, and energy intersect within the world around us. As an artist, I am privileged to capture and interpret the everyday scenes that shape my life, viewing them through a unique lens that merges observation with imagination. Living in both Philadelphia and Lancaster has profoundly influenced my subject matter. I find a deep sense of balance in the contrast between urban and rural environments—two seemingly opposing worlds that inform my creative practice. Initially, my focus was on the dynamic energy of urban landscapes. Over time, this evolved into a deeper fascination with light and movement. Whether wandering city streets, wondering about the stories behind glowing windows, or gazing at birds in flight, I am continually drawn to the unknown. The freedom and fluidity of motion in these moments evoke a longing for something beyond the tangible, a desire to explore what lies just beyond the visible. In my work, I am not interested in portraying hyper-realism, but rather in conveying a feeling—an atmosphere that captures the elusive nature of the world. My paintings and drawings invite the viewer into a space where the boundaries between reality and abstraction blur. City streets might dissolve into abstract color, or birds soaring through the sky might merge with mysterious landscapes. By embracing glimpses of light, shadow, and motion, I offer the viewer a chance to see through my eyes, while still grounding the images in the reality of our shared experience. This ongoing exploration of mystery, wonder, and energy continues to inspire my practice. It is my hope that my work not only conveys my personal vision, but also encourages others to contemplate the unseen forces that shape the world around us.
